Letshego appoints Kamerika as manager for central and southern regions
[Namibia Economist - Namibia] - 11/06/2025
Letshego Holdings Namibia announced the appointment of Mr Cornelius Kamerika as Regional Manager for the central and southern regions, effective since 01 May. In his role, Kamerika is responsible for driving regional growth and profitability by leading strategic business development initiatives, (…)
